About Jin Gyu Kwon

Jin Gyu Kwon is a scholar working on Computational Mechanics, Fluid Flow and Transfer Processes and Mechanical Engineering, having authored 12 papers that have together received 556 ind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Heat transfer and supercritical fluids (7 papers), Combustion and flame dynamics (5 papers) and Thermodynamic and Exergetic Analyses of Power and Cooling Systems (4 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Computational Mechanics (336 citations), Fluid Flow and Transfer Processes (66 citations) and Mechanical Engineering (371 citations). Jin Gyu Kwon has collaborated with scholars based in South Korea. Frequent co-authors include Tae Ho Kim, Hyun Sun Park, Moo Hwan Kim, Joo Hyun Park, Jae Eun, HangJin Jo, Sung Ho Yoon, Jae-Eun Cha, Su-Won Lee and Sang Hoon Kim. Their work appears in journals such as International Journal of Heat and Mass Transfer, Energy and Fuel.
